The steps of successful hiring


At times it happens that a business requires an employee immediately and such business hires any possible person that approaches in less span of time. Such an employee seems fruitful for time being but eventually such employee proves troublesome in most of the cases. Hiring is not something that should be done immediately rather it should be done with due diligence and after following a procedure.
There are many organizations that keep up the hiring process so that they do not face such kinds of problems. They make a hiring system out of which they keep hiring people whenever they require them. If they find one employee useless they call another and the system keeps working for them in the most effective way.
There are few steps of hiring employees successfully. They should be adopted for best practices. These include:-

1.    Hiring constantly is important
We have to look for the best employees for our businesses all the times. We should remain in contact with the right persons so that whenever we need them we hire them for the work.

2.    Communication should be proper for hiring
The advertisement for recruitment should convey the expertise, skills and qualifications which are required in the employee. The job description should also be given regarding the roles and responsibilities of the employee so that the right candidate applies and comes out of the recruitment process.

3.    Design and implement an interview process
The interview process should be the one that brings the best candidate for the job. The same questions should be asked from different persons applying for the job. The ones that give satisfactory answers should be considered. The interviewing process can be having multiple interviews that can be telephonic, face to face and by other means.

4.    The evaluation process
One of the most important steps in the recruitment is the evaluation process. The candidates should be given marks in the interviews and comparisons between the candidates should be made in a way that the right person comes in conclusion.

5.    Past record and reference of candidates
When a candidate seems ideal for the job at hand then he/she should be checked for his past performance in the organizations he/she worked. His references can be contacted and they can be asked about various things in this manner.

6.    Keep an eye on the employee after hiring
Once a candidate is hired an eye should be kept on him/her. The necessary training should be provided to such employee and his/her initial performance should be monitored for some time unless the employee starts giving positive results.

After all is done the constant hiring process should continue so that the desired candidates can always be contacted when required.
